All state civil service employees are currently subjected to a mandatory Personal Leave Program (PLP), which entails a reduction in monthly gross salary but provides PLP leave credits in lieu of Pay through June 20, 2027. The amount of salary reduction is dependent upon the classification and associated union Bargaining Unit (BU). The BU for this position is California Association of Psychiatric Technician (CAPT), subject to 5% in salary reduction, accruing approximately 3-5 hours of PLP each month.

Department Information

DSH-Coalinga opened in 2005 and began treating forensically committed patients, mostly of which are sexually violent predators. It is a self-contained psychiatric hospital constructed with a security perimeter. California Department of Corrections and Rehabilitation (CDCR) provides perimeter security as well as transportation of patients to outside medical services and court proceedings.
